The ADA does not protect someone that is presently utilizing unlawful medicines, but it does shield those in healing. The Rehab Act stops discrimination against people with specials needs in government work. It may protect you using the same requirements that the ADA utilizes if you are used via the federal government or in a company receiving government funds.

If you attend rehabilitation once for dependency, your company could require you to authorize a return-to-work arrangement after completing rehabilitation. If you return to medicine usage and breach your return-to-work agreement, you might shed your job, even if you have chosen to attend rehabilitation a second time.


Breaking such an arrangement, such as having a positive medicine test, can be grounds for termination. Under FMLA, an employer can not end you merely since you have actually gone to rehab. If you use FMLA securities and take the appropriate actions with your employer, you can return to function and obtain your task back.

If you are in domestic therapy, your days typically comply with an organized routine. The idea is that consistency (and not having to make as numerous decisions throughout check out here your day) will certainly assist sustain you as you recoup.


Of program, what your day looks like will differ based on the rehab center and its approach, your dependency, and your personal situations. You'll typically wake up at an established time each morning.

If you instantly stop making use of a compound that has a high potential for dependency (such as heroin, morphine, benzodiazepines, or alcohol), you might experience some unpleasant withdrawal signs and symptoms.
